Thyme Travel INC
By: Melina Negash Narrator — Miriam Tina (travel agent) — Leilah Billy (student on trip) — Rachel Leonardo Da Vinci — Maraal Albert Einstein — Elizabeth Alexander Hamilton — Maraal Isaac Newton — Elizabeth Jack and Rose — Maraal and Elizabeth Stage Directions- Melina Time Travel INC. follows the adventures of time travel through a company that tours people around different times in history. When a school goes on a field trip, one of the kids causes some trouble and interferes with history, causing a change in history as we know it. We meet different historic figures such as DaVinci and Hamilton and witness history in the making.
